mavsdk::PluginBase Class Reference

#include: plugin_base.h


Base class for every plugin.

Public Member Functions

Type Name Description
  PluginBase ()=default Default Constructor.
  ~PluginBase ()=default Default Destructor.
  PluginBase (const PluginBase &)=delete Copy constructor (object is not copyable).
const PluginBase & operator= (const PluginBase &)=delete Assign operator (object is not copyable).

Constructor & Destructor Documentation

PluginBase()

mavsdk::PluginBase::PluginBase()=default

Default Constructor.

~PluginBase()

virtual mavsdk::PluginBase::~PluginBase()=default

Default Destructor.

PluginBase()

mavsdk::PluginBase::PluginBase(const PluginBase &)=delete

Copy constructor (object is not copyable).

Parameters

Member Function Documentation

operator=()

const PluginBase& mavsdk::PluginBase::operator=(const PluginBase &)=delete

Assign operator (object is not copyable).

Parameters

Returns

 const PluginBase & -

© MAVSDK Development Team 2017-2023. License: CC BY 4.0            Updated: 2023-12-27 03:58:12

results matching ""

    No results matching ""